"Each year for more than 10 years, the Department of Physical Therapy selects a hospital program to support during Physical Therapy Month," says Ann Jampel, PT, MS, clinical education coordinator. "The overall philosophy of our department is very patient-centered, so we strive to support our patients at the MGH in a variety of ways – from hosting a blood drive to donating the spare change out of our pockets to holding a golf putting challenge in the physical therapy gym."
This past year, Matthew Nippins, PT, DPT, CCS, and Heidi Zommer, PT, MSPT, served as co-chairs of the department's fundraising committee. The group hosted several raffles throughout the month for the chance to win numerous prizes, including tickets to Red Sox, Patriots and Bruins games.
